Over recent years, the culinary landscape in North America has exhibited an impressive appetite for innovative, fusion-style fast foods. Among these, the sushi burrito stands out as a testament to how traditional Asian cuisine can be adapted to meet the fast-paced, health-conscious demands of modern consumers. This shift reflects broader trends in the food industry, including the rise of diverse, customizable, and portable meal options that blend cultural flavors with convenience.
Market Dynamics Driving the Sushi Burrito Boom
The explosive growth of sushi burrito vendors is tied to several socio-economic factors:
- Health and Wellness Trends: Consumers increasingly seek nutritious, low-calorie meals with fresh ingredients. Sushi’s reputation as a healthful option aligns well with this desire.
- Portability and Convenience: As lifestyles become busier, there is a premium on hand-held, easily consumable foods that do not compromise on flavor or quality.
- Culinary Innovation: Chefs and entrepreneurs are constantly experimenting with new formats to create unique dining experiences, leading to a proliferation of fusion offerings.

Case Studies: Pioneers of the Sushi Burrito Scene
«Businesses that adopt a flexible approach to menu creation and focus on high-quality ingredients tend to outperform competitors in this niche.»
— Industry Expert, Food Service Trends
Leading brands such as Sushirrito in California and Raw Roll in Toronto exemplify innovation by emphasizing fresh, sustainably sourced ingredients and customizable options. These brands attest to how strategic branding and culinary authenticity can foster customer loyalty in a competitive landscape.
Emerging Opportunities and Challenges
Opportunities
- International Fusion: Incorporating local flavors, such as Canadian maple or Asian spices, to diversify offerings.
- Delivery and Digital Ordering: Leveraging tech platforms to reach wider audiences and facilitate contactless service.
- Brand Collaborations: Partnering with local markets and cultural events to elevate brand visibility.
Challenges
- Ingredient Sourcing: Maintaining freshness and consistency across multiple outlets.
- Regulatory Compliance: Navigating food safety standards and cross-border import rules.
- Market Saturation: Differentiating offerings in a crowded segment.
